本文由AI輔助創造
題目:基于微服務與云原生的智慧政務平臺架構設計與實踐
摘要(約300字)
本文以某省級智慧政務平臺建設項目為背景,針對傳統政務系統存在的"信息孤島"、擴展性差、維護成本高等問題,提出了一套基于微服務與云原生技術的解決方案。通過領域驅動設計方法劃分業務邊界,采用Spring Cloud Alibaba微服務框架實現服務治理,基于Kubernetes構建容器化運行環境,結合服務網格技術完善服務間通信機制。在數據層面,通過數據中臺實現政務數據共享,采用多級緩存與讀寫分離策略提升系統性能。安全方面構建了包含身份認證、訪問控制、數據脫敏的全方位安全體系。項目實施后,系統成功支撐了全省2000萬用戶的在線服務需求,日均處理業務量達50萬筆,服務響應時間從原來的5秒降低至800毫秒以內,系統可用性達到99.99%。本文詳細闡述了架構設計的關鍵決策點、技術實現方案以及項目實踐中的經驗教訓,為同類政務系統架構設計提供了可借鑒的參考。
正文(約2200字)
1. 項目背景與需求分析(約400字)
某省為推進"互聯網+政務服務"改革,決定建設統一的智慧政務平臺,整合全省各級部門的1200余項政務服務事項。原系統采用單體架構,存在以下突出問題:
(1) 系統耦合嚴重:各業務模塊共用數據庫,任一模塊變更都可能影響整體系統穩定性;
(2) 性能瓶頸明顯:集中式架構下,數據庫成為性能瓶頸,高峰時段響應延遲達10秒以上;
(3) 擴展困難